Disturbed, Stone Sour highlight first Rockstar Energy UPROAR Festival

Singer David Draiman and Disturbed will headline the UPROAR Festival on Sept. 11 in Corpus Christi.

With the third annual Rockstar Energy Drink Mayhem Festival skipping San Antonio for the first time this summer, and Ozzfest bypassing the entire Southern U.S., a happy medium of sorts was announced Monday.

The inaugural Rockstar Energy Drink UPROAR Festival is coming Saturday, Sept. 11, to the Concrete Street Amphitheater in Corpus Christi and features two stages of acts.

Disturbed and Avenged Sevenfold will headline the main stage, which will also include Stone Sour and Halestorm. Hellyeah highlights the second stage and will be joined by Airbourne, Hail the Villain, New Medicine and the Jagermeister Battle of the Bands winner. The festival will also include game booths and a wrestling tournament. Tickets go on sale June 12 at the UPROAR website and at Live Nation. Complete tour dates can be found here.

Disturbed is currently in Los Angeles working on its fifth studio album Asylum. The band from Chicago visited San Antonio in 2008 while co-headlining the first Rockstar Energy Drink Mayhem Festival with Slipknot. Of course, Slipknot singer Corey Taylor and guitarist James Root comprise two-fifths of Stone Sour, which is working on its as yet untitled third album, set for a summer release. Stone Sour played San Antonio in May 2007 at Sunset Station.

Avenged Sevenfold is also recording its fifth studio album, but doing so with heavy hearts. Drummer James "The Rev" Sullivan was found dead in his home just days after last Christmas. He was 28. Dream Theater drummer Mike Portnoy is recording the new album with the band.

Halestorm is still riding strong in support of its debut and self-titled album. They took part in the 99.5-FM Bone Bash last Oct. 22 at the AT&T Center.

Hellyeah, the band featuring former Pantera drummer Vinnie Paul and current Mudvayne singer Chad Gray and guitarst Greg Tribbett, played Concrete Street Amphitheater on Monday night.
